ABOUT THIS WINE
Experience the elegance and finesse of Jean-Charles Boisset JCB No. 21 Crémant de Bourgogne, a sparkling wine that captures the essence of Burgundy with sophistication. Appearing in the glass with a bright, pale gold hue, this Crémant is a visual delight, crowned with delicate bubbles that dance playfully, inviting anticipation.

The nose is an inviting bouquet where fresh apple and zesty citrus aromas mingle gracefully with subtle hints of brioche. This aromatic symphony showcases the craftsmanship behind the wine, drawing you in with its expressive character.

On the palate, JCB No. 21 shines with its crisp acidity and a creamy mousse that envelops the senses. The wine's well-balanced structure provides a refreshing experience, while underlying notes of minerality add depth and complexity to each sip. The finish is elegantly lingering, echoing the wine's refined nature and leaving a lasting impression.

This Crémant is exceptionally versatile, serving beautifully as an aperitif or paired with a variety of culinary delights. It complements seafood dishes, poultry, and light, creamy desserts effortlessly, making it a perfect choice for any occasion.

Crafted from a harmonious blend of grape varieties, 40% Pinot Noir, 35% Chardonnay, 20% Gamay, and 5% Aligoté, this wine embodies a commitment to sustainable practices, being both vegan and vegetarian friendly. The JCB No. 21 has also garnered recognition, earning a Gold/Class Champion award at the Houston Rodeo Wine Competition, underscoring its quality and appeal.

Each bottle of JCB wine carries a number that holds deep significance for its creator, Jean-Charles Boisset, whose philosophy is profoundly shaped by the Côte d’Or, his birthplace. ABOUT JEAN-CHARLES BOISSET
Jean-Charles Boisset is a prominent figure in the wine industry, known for his dynamic leadership and innovative approach to winemaking. Born into a winemaking family in Burgundy, France, he is the son of the renowned winemaker Jacques Boisset and has dedicated his life to exploring the depths of viticulture and enhancing the reputation of his family’s wine business. Jean-Charles is the president of Boisset Collection, a prestigious company that encompasses several wineries across California and France, including the acclaimed Raymond Vineyards in Napa Valley and Buena Vista Winery in Sonoma.

Under Jean-Charles's stewardship, Boisset Collection has expanded significantly, focusing on producing high-quality wines that reflect the uniqueness of each terroir. His vision includes a commitment to sustainability and organic practices, ensuring that the vineyards maintain their health and vitality for future generations. Jean-Charles is well-regarded for his emphasis on crafting wines that showcase the authentic characteristics of their origins while appealing to modern wine enthusiasts.
